WebNov 7, 2015 · Chrysanthemums or mums for short, are perennials, but many gardeners treat them as annuals. If you are growing them as a perennial, dig and divide them in the spring. To keep them compact, they need to be pinched back to a height of about 4-6 inches from the time they begin growth in the spring until mid-July. Garden chrysanthemums are actually perennials, hardy in horticultural zones 5-9. That means they can survive winter in roughly half of U.S. states. It’s true, the plants can’t withstand the deep freezes experienced in parts of New England and the northern and central portions of the Northwest and West. incentive\u0027s w5
